As Banquet Bar Captain, you鈥檒l oversee all bar operations for catered events, functions, and banquets. This role ensures efficient, polished beverage service aligned with event timelines, client specifications, and venue standards. The Bar Captain leads bar staff on event days, coordinates closely with the Banquet Captain/Sales/Event Manager, and is responsible for setup accuracy, service execution, alcohol compliance, and breakdown.
- Deliver professional, courteous, and timely beverage service to all guests, aligning with Brand & Hotel standards and policies
- Execute bar service according to BEOs, including bar counts, locations, service times, and hosted vs. cash bar details
- Oversee bar setup, d茅cor placement, signage, and breakdown for each event
- Ensure bars are fully stocked, organized, and ready prior to guest arrival
- Assign bar stations and responsibilities based on event size and complexity
- Conduct pre-event briefings to review menu offerings, specialty cocktails, and service expectations
- Ensure standardized drink recipes and portion control are followed
- Monitor usage, waste, and spillage throughout the event
- Address guest concerns discreetly and promptly during events
- Adapt to changes in event flow or guest count while maintaining service standards
- Coordinate liquor requisitions and returns along with updating bar par sheets
- Conduct monthly inventory
- Report shortages, breakage, or issues to Banquet Management
- Hold wine and liquor educational trainings and mentoring sessions with banquet staff
- Communicate proactively with Banquet Captains, Event Managers, and Culinary teams
- Report event outcomes, staffing challenges, or guest feedback to management
- Complete required post-event documentation (cash handling, consumption reports, incident logs)
- Champion a positive workplace culture by modeling professionalism, accountability, and constructive problem鈥憇olving
- Enforce responsible alcohol service and check identification as required
- Ensure compliance with state and local alcohol laws and venue policies
- Maintain clean, safe, and organized workstations at all times
- Follow all health, sanitation, and safety standards
